Хотите узнать, как установить Nginx и предотвратить горячее изображение? В этом учебнике мы собираемся настроить сервер Apache, чтобы отказать в горячей связи изображения на вашем сайте.
• Ubuntu 18
• Ubuntu 19
• Ubuntu 20
• Nginx 1.18.0
В нашем примере сервер Nginx принимает веб-сайт WWW.GAMEKING.TIPS.
Список оборудования
В следующем разделе представлен список оборудования, используемого для создания этого учебника.
Как Amazon Associate, я зарабатываю от квалификационных покупок.
Nginx — Связанные Учебник:
На этой странице мы предлагаем быстрый доступ к списку учебников, связанных с Nginx.
Учебник Nginx — Предотвращение изображения hotlinking
Установите сервер Nginx.
Отредактируйте файл конфигурации Nginx для веб-сайта по умолчанию.
Добавьте следующую строку в файл конфигурации.
Измените эту строку на название веб-сайта.
Параметр NONE позволит запросам без реферерного значения прямого доступа к изображениям.
Вот файл, перед нашей конфигурацией.
Вот файл, после нашей конфигурации.
Перезапустите сервис Nginx.
В нашем примере сервер Nginx запретит горячую связь с изображениями на нашем сайте.
В нашем примере сервер Nginx позволит получить прямой доступ к изображениям на нашем сайте.
С удаленного компьютера Linux, попробуйте выполнить hotlinking к изображению.
Вот вывод команды.
Сервер Nginx запретит горячую связь с изображениями на нашем сайте.
С удаленного компьютера Linux, попробуйте выполнить прямой доступ к изображению.
Вот вывод команды.
Вот вывод команды.
Сервер Nginx позволит получить прямой доступ к изображениям на нашем сайте.
Поздравление! Вы настроили сервер nginx для блокировки hotlinking изображения.